Process Documentation of the "Treevolution": Greening Mindanao Campaign Using New Media

Abstract

This is a process documentation of the new media campaign and strategies utilized for the promotion and conduct of the Mindanao-wide tree planting activity, TreeVolution: Greening MindaNOW, which was conducted simultaneously in multiple locations on September 26, 2014. TreeVolution: Greening MindaNOW is a Guinness World Record attempt for most number of trees planted within one hour. This record was previously achieved in India last August 15, 2011, where 340,200 participants across 408 locations planted 1,945,535 trees. The campaign aimed to mobilize all sectors of Mindanao for a simultaneous and Mindanao-wide tree planting activity. The documentation followed the progress of the new media activities for the campaign starting from the creation of the Facebook page on August 03 until the implementation day on September 26. Primary data of the process documentation were derived from interviews with the key organizers from MinDA and the Department of Environment and Natural Resources (DENR). The Facebook page insight feature also provided sufficient data on the number of traffic in the TreeVolution Facebook page, which was presented in a timeline format. The researcher also accessed the online registration form for the event to determine the number of participants who registered through the digital platform. A copy of this process documentation was submitted to the organizers to serve as reference document for the conduct of the second TreeVolution in 2015.
